Introduction

When it comes to maintaining clean and clear water, a built-in filter tank is an essential element in pumps and filters. This system works by utilizing multiple filtration stages to ensure that your water is not only safe to use but also free from unwanted particles. A built-in filter tank can be found in various applications, including aquariums, swimming pools, and industrial water systems.

Here are some key benefits of using a built-in filter tank:
  • Enhanced Filtration: The design allows for thorough filtration, catching dirt, debris, and harmful bacteria.
  • Space-Saving: Built-in systems are compact and can save valuable space in your setup.
  • Easy Maintenance: Filter tanks are designed for straightforward cleaning and replacement of filter media.
  • Improved Water Quality: Regular use ensures that the water remains fresh and safe for consumption or recreational use.

FAQs

How does a built-in filter tank work?

A built-in filter tank works by passing water through various filtration media, which trap contaminants and impurities, ensuring that the water is clean and safe for use.

What are the benefits of using a built-in filter tank?

The benefits include enhanced water quality, space-saving designs, easy maintenance, and improved filtration efficiency.

How often should I replace the filters in my built-in filter tank?

It is recommended to replace filters every 3 to 6 months, depending on usage and water quality.

Can a built-in filter tank be used for both residential and commercial applications?

Yes, built-in filter tanks are versatile and can be used in both residential and commercial settings, including aquariums and swimming pools.

Are built-in filter tanks easy to maintain?

Yes, built-in filter tanks are designed for easy maintenance, allowing for simple cleaning and replacement of filter media.
